The below graph shows the average semi-detached house price in the Mansfield local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E sales from October 2001 and May 2003 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2001 sale was for 17%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 17% above the HPI over time, until the May 2003 sale, where it rises to 40%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 40% above the HPI.

What might 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E be worth now?

2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£250,883.

This is based on house price inflation of 185.1%, between May 2003 and June 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Mansfield local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 185.1%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E of £88,000 on 30th May 2003. For the value to have increased from £88,000 to £250,883 over the 21 years and eleven months to June 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Mansfield local authority area.
  • The May 2003 sale price of £88,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E has not materially changed since May 2003.

2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E: Plot and Title Map

2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E sits on a plot of roughly 0.053 of an acre, or 216m². The below map shows the location of 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 2 BROOKSIDE AVENUE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
